MapActivity是一个Android API中的类,用于在应用程序中显示地图并与地图进行交互。它是在Android开发过程中用于地图功能的关键类之一。
MapActivity的主要功能包括:
- 显示地图:MapActivity可以显示地图,将地图作为应用程序的一部分展示给用户。
- 地图交互:用户可以通过手势在地图上进行缩放、平移和旋转操作。MapActivity提供了对这些手势的支持。
- 标记和标注:可以在地图上添加自定义标记和标注,以便向用户展示特定的地点或信息。
- 位置追踪:可以使用MapActivity获取设备的当前位置,并将其显示在地图上。
MapActivity适用于许多应用场景,例如:
- 地图导航应用程序:使用MapActivity可以在应用程序中实现实时导航功能,并提供路径规划、实时交通信息等功能。
- 位置服务应用程序:可以使用MapActivity显示设备的当前位置,并与其他服务结合使用,例如搜索附近的地点、获取特定位置的天气信息等。
- 旅游指南应用程序:通过MapActivity可以在应用程序中展示各种旅游景点的地理位置,帮助用户进行旅游规划。
- 社交应用程序:可以使用MapActivity展示用户的位置信息,让用户可以找到附近的朋友或共享自己的位置信息。
对于实现地图功能,腾讯云提供了相应的产品和服务,其中包括:
- 腾讯位置服务(Tencent Location Service):提供了定位、逆地址解析、地理围栏等功能,可以与MapActivity结合使用。
产品链接:https://cloud.tencent.com/product/location
- 腾讯地图(Tencent Map):提供了丰富的地图数据和功能,可以用于展示和交互地图。
产品链接:https://cloud.tencent.com/product/map
以上是关于MapActivity安卓工作室的简要介绍和相关推荐产品链接。请注意,此答案没有提及任何特定的云计算品牌商。